How many fires, and which way the count is moving
According to the National Fire Protection Association (nfpa.org), US fire departments responded to an estimated annual average of 3,198 structure fires in dormitories, fraternities, sororities and other related properties each year during 2020 to 2024. Its earlier five-year analysis, covering 2017 to 2021, put the figure at 3,379 a year and noted that the annual count peaked at 4,226 in 2014 and has declined since, with a sharp drop in 2020 and 2021 that NFPA attributes to colleges operating remotely. The US Fire Administration (usfa.fema.gov), working from the same national incident data but with a slightly different property definition, estimated 3,800 university housing fires a year for 2007 to 2009.

What this means: the direction is good and the base rate is still high. A portfolio of residence halls is fielding thousands of fire department responses a year nationally, and the drop since 2014 tracks sprinklered new construction and remote-learning years more than it tracks student behavior changing.
It is a cooking problem, not a candle problem
The single most durable finding across both national datasets is that campus housing fires are kitchen fires. NFPA (nfpa.org) reports that approximately three out of four fires in dormitory-type properties began in the kitchen or cooking area and that cooking equipment was involved in nearly 8 out of 10 fires in 2020 to 2024, rising to 86 percent in its 2017 to 2021 analysis. The US Fire Administration (usfa.fema.gov) put cooking at 87.5 percent of all university housing fires. Candles, the hazard most campus policies are written around, accounted for half of 1 percent. What this means: the fire prevention that would actually move the number is unglamorous. It is the state of the shared kitchen, whether the range hood and microwave are clean, and whether anything combustible is sitting near a heat source. Those are conditions you can see in a photo, which is why they belong in a routine room check rather than in an annual walkthrough, the same argument we make for student housing operations generally.
When campus fires happen
Campus housing fires follow the academic calendar and the dinner hour, not the winter heating season that drives ordinary home fires. NFPA (nfpa.org) found the peak time of day was between 4 p.m. and midnight, when over half of the fires occurred, and that Saturday and Sunday were the peak days. The US Fire Administration (usfa.fema.gov) found the year peaks in September at 12 percent of all fires, with the fall term months carrying a third of the annual total and the summer months falling away as buildings empty.

When university housing fires happen
Share of the year's university housing fires by month, US Fire Administration, 2007 to 2009. Bars are drawn to scale from the published percentages.
The fall term carries the year. September, October and November together account for 33 percent of all university housing fires, while June and July, when most halls are empty, together account for 10 percent.
What this means: the risk window is the same window as the busiest operational period of the year. Move-in and the first weeks of term are when kitchens get used hardest by people using them for the first time, which is also when residence life staff are least able to look at every room. Deaths, injuries and dollar loss
On-campus housing itself is comparatively safe. NFPA (nfpa.org) recorded an annual average of 2 civilian deaths, 20 civilian injuries and 20 million dollars in direct property damage for 2020 to 2024, and in its 2017 to 2021 analysis noted that deaths were too few to support further breakdown. Per-fire losses run far below ordinary residential fires, per the US Fire Administration (usfa.fema.gov). The fatal pattern sits elsewhere: bedrooms rather than kitchens, and, on the national student fatality record kept by Campus Firewatch (campus-firewatch.com), off-campus houses rather than residence halls.

What this means: the numbers argue for two different programs. Inside the buildings you own, the exposure is frequent small kitchen fires with modest loss, managed by condition and housekeeping. The fatal exposure is in the off-campus houses the institution does not control, where the lever is education rather than inspection.
Alarms, and how far fires actually spread
The reason campus housing loss numbers stay low is containment. NFPA (nfpa.org) found approximately 9 out of 10 fires were confined fires that did not extend beyond the object of origin, and the US Fire Administration (usfa.fema.gov) reached 92 percent once confined and nonconfined fires are combined. Detection is close to universal in this property type, though the same data shows what happens in the minority of rooms where the alarm is absent or fails.

What this means: detection is doing the work, and the gap is device-level, not building-level. A hall can hold a fully compliant alarm system and still have individual rooms where the device was covered, pulled or blocked. The federal reporting regime: fire log and annual fire safety report
Campus housing is one of the few residential property types with a standing federal fire disclosure duty. The Higher Education Opportunity Act of 2008 added it, and the rule lives at 34 CFR 668.49 (govinfo.gov): any institution maintaining on-campus student housing must publish an annual fire safety report, keep a written fire log, and report its fire statistics to the Secretary of Education. American University (american.edu) describes the practical shape of compliance in its published annual fire safety report: the document is posted to the university website by October 1 each year, and mandatory supervised fire drills are conducted at least once during both the spring and fall semesters for all residence halls.
Requirement 1
Every institution maintaining on-campus student housing must prepare an annual fire safety report, a duty in force since October 1, 2010.
34 CFR 668.49(b)
Requirement 2
Statistics must be reported for each on-campus housing facility for the three most recent calendar years: number of fires and cause of each, fire-related injuries treated at a medical facility, fire-related deaths, and value of property damage.
34 CFR 668.49(c)
Requirement 3
The fire log must record the nature, date, time and general location of each fire, with entries made within two business days of receiving the information.
34 CFR 668.49(d)
Requirement 4
The most recent 60-day period of the fire log must be open to public inspection during normal business hours, with older portions produced within two business days of a request.
34 CFR 668.49(d)
Requirement 5
A fire-related death includes any person who dies within one year of injuries sustained as a result of the fire.
34 CFR 668.49(a)
Requirement 6
The report must also describe each housing facility's fire safety system, the number of fire drills held in the previous calendar year, rules on portable electrical appliances, smoking and open flames, and evacuation procedures.
34 CFR 668.49(b)
Requirement 7
In practice: one university's published report is posted to its website by October 1 each year, with mandatory supervised fire drills conducted at least once in both the spring and fall semesters for all residence halls.
American University annual fire safety report, 2025
What this means: the fire log is a two-business-day clock on a record the public can ask to see, and the annual report needs three years of per-building history. Both are only as good as what the front-line staff wrote down at the time of the incident, which makes the capture step, not the reporting step, where campus fire disclosure usually breaks. September is Campus Fire Safety Month, per NFPA, which makes it the natural point in the year to check that the log and the rooms agree with each other.

Is September Campus Fire Safety Month?
Yes. NFPA states that September is Campus Fire Safety Month and that it works with The Center for Campus Fire Safety on the awareness campaign. Campus Firewatch, which originated the program, reported that since it started in 2005 over 410 proclamations have been signed by the nation's governors, along with resolutions in the US Congress.
